Career Path

The undergraduate certificate in Computer Linguistics and Natural Language Processing presents a myriad of opportunities in the UK job market. With a focus on language technologies, this program equips students with the necessary skills to excel in roles like Natural Language Processing Engineer, Conversational Designer, and Chatbot Developer. In this section, we'll explore the latest job market trends, salary ranges, and skill demands visualized using a 3D pie chart. Let's dive into the details of these promising roles: 1. **Natural Language Processing Engineer**: These professionals leverage machine learning and AI techniques to analyze and process human languages, enabling them to create cutting-edge applications. Expertise in NLP, machine learning, and data analysis is crucial for success in this role. 2. **Conversational Designer**: With a focus on developing conversational interfaces for chatbots and virtual assistants, Conversational Designers create natural and engaging user experiences. Proficiency in dialogue design, UX writing, and user research is essential for this job. 3. **Chatbot Developer**: Specializing in creating and maintaining chatbots, these developers use NLP and machine learning algorithms to improve conversational abilities. Familiarity with programming languages, NLP techniques, and chatbot platforms is crucial. 4. **Data Analyst (NLP Focused)**: With a specialization in NLP, these data analysts use linguistic techniques to process and interpret unstructured data. They require skills in Python, R, SQL, and NLP libraries like NLTK and SpaCy. 5. **Creative Copywriter (AI-Enhanced)**: Leveraging AI tools and NLP techniques, these copywriters create compelling marketing content. This role requires a blend of creativity, language proficiency, and understanding of AI-driven content generation. 6. **Language Technology Consultant**: Offering strategic guidance to businesses on language technologies, these consultants must be well-versed in NLP, machine learning, and industry trends. Strong communication skills and a deep understanding of client needs are crucial for success. These roles represent the growing demand for professionals with NLP skills in a diverse range of industries.
